On average across the year,
no, New Jersey, United States is not hotter than
Athens, Georgia
.
New Jersey, United States has an average temperature of 13°C/55°F and Athens, Georgia has an average temperature of 18°C/64°F.
New Jersey, United States's hottest month is July, with an average maximum temperature of 31°C/88°F, which is not hotter than Athens, Georgia's hottest month (also July, with an average maximum temperature of 33°C/91°F).
On average across the year, yes, New Jersey, United States is colder than Athens, Georgia . New Jersey, United States has an average minimum temperature of 8°C/46°F and Athens, Georgia has an average minimum temperature of 12°C/54°F.
On average across the year,
no, New Jersey, United States has less rain than
Athens, Georgia. New Jersey, United States has an average annual rainfall of 1388mm and Athens, Georgia has an average annual rainfall of 1437mm.
New Jersey, United States's wettest month is August, with an average monthly rainfall of 155mm, which is drier than Athens, Georgia's wettest month (also August, with an average monthly rainfall of 165mm).
